OverviewEczema affects 1 in 5 children, causing itchy, sensitive, easily-damaged skin that flares-up painfully. The Calm Skin Guide offers an overview of all the treatment approaches on offer, giving you everything you need to formulate your own management plan for your child, and the tools to adapt when things change. It includes clear guidance on: - Eczema and the itch-scratch cycle - Doctor and pharmacy-based treatments, including emollients, steroids and antihistamines - Alternative treatments, how to assess them and how to use them - Identifying triggers in the home like dust, humidity, skincare products, detergents and foods - The relationship between eczema, asthma and allergies, and how to manage these conditions together - An emergency flare-up chapter - what to do first With tips on washing and laundry routines, practical ideas for ensuring comfortable, itch-free sleep, and guidance from GPs and dermatologists, here is friendly, research-based advice to help you keep your child's eczema - and the distress resulting from it - calm, soothed and under control. Essential when you are feeling overwhelmed with your child's eczema.' -- Rosie Wellesley, GP and author/illustrator of The Itchysaurus Author InformationJae Rance is a parent with a long history of eczema in her family. She founded Scratchsleeves, a company that produces child-friendly anti-scratch solutions for kids, after making the first sleeves for her own son as he struggled with eczema. She shares tips and advice for parents on the Scratchsleeves blog. Amber Hatch is a writer, editor and childminder, with a passion for wellbeing and meaningful connection. She is the author of five books, including The Nappy-Free Baby and Mindfulness for Parents. Tab Content 6Author Website:Countries AvailableAll regions |
